Job description

Overview

The Sous Chef position is responsible for helping Otterbein manage the overall dining experience of the campus. The position will manage all daily operations, including overall direction of kitchen staff. The position requires an individual who will carry out responsibilities in accordance with the organizational policies, procedures, and applicable laws.

Responsibilities
  • Excellent customer service is a must!!
  • Oversees the activities of the kitchen staff and monitors all food production and presentation.
  • Monitors and evaluates staff performance and provide feedback to the Executive Chef.
  • Mentoring culinary staff as needed.
  • Trains and assists staff in proper procedures and policies.
  • Ensure opening and closing procedures are completed.
  • Menu development.
  • Oversight of the dining experience of the Long-Term Care Neighborhood.
  • Work side-by-side and hands on experience with the Executive Chef.
  • Recipe development.
  • Scheduling.
  • Strong leadership skills.
  • A wide degree of creativity and latitude is expected.
  • Oversight of inventory.
  • Requires an understanding of federal, state and local food and safety regulations.
  • Flexible hours!!
Qualifications
  • Understand the use and maintenance of various kitchen equipment. Working knowledge of Microsoft Office, Outlook, and Excel. Excellent record of kitchen and staff management.
  • Education: A degree in Culinary science or related certificate would be a plus.
  • Licensure: ServSafe certification.
  • Experience: 2 to 5 year's cooking experience in LTC or similar setting preferred

Why work for Otterbein SeniorLife:

For more than 100 years, Otterbein has provided senior housing options rooted in respect and community. We're a non-profit 501(c)(3) health and human service organization, so our values and initiatives are focused on serving our residents.

Otterbein SeniorLife consists of lifestyle communities, revolutionary small house neighborhoods, home health, and hospice care in Ohio, Michican and Indiana. We offer different lifestyle options for seniors through independent living, assisted living, skilled nursing, rehab, memory support, respite care, in‑home care, and hospice services.
